Legendary Rockers Foghat and Starship showed why legends never fadeaway, rocking the Cerritos Center for the Performing Arts.

Last night, the Cerritos Center for the Performing Arts was transformed into a vibrant rock haven for an unforgettable odyssey. The evening showcased two iconic rock powerhouses: the legendary Starship, helmed by the incomparable Mickey Thomas, and the indomitable Foghat.

Starship took to the stage with electrifying energy, serving up their timeless anthems and a thrilling surprise that had the audience buzzing with excitement. MTV Co-Founder Les Garland, the iconic voice behind their 1985 hit ‘We Built This City,’ made a special guest appearance, adding a nostalgic flair with his signature radio DJ voice-over. Garland’s presence was a rare treat that complemented the band’s set perfectly, which included classic hits and deep cuts from their Jefferson Airplane era like ‘Go Ask Alice‘ and ‘Somebody to Love.’ The crowd reveled in the nostalgia, their cheers and applause resonating through the theater as they danced and grooved to each turn of the band’s set.

Meanwhile, Foghat brought their renowned Southern Rock flair, thrilling fans with both their classic grooves and fresh material from their latest album, ‘Sonic Mojo‘. The band’s new track, ‘Drivin’ On,’ perfectly captured the essence of their traditional jams, and the performance was a high-octane celebration that kept the audience on their feet all night. Foghat’s set was a testament to their enduring appeal, with fans enthusiastically dancing and swaying to the familiar riffs and new jams alike.

 

As the night unfolded, the air was filled with the sounds of pure rock magic. The audience embraced every moment, with many dancing and grooving to the classic hits and the latest tracks, making for a night of pure, unfiltered joy.

In a humorous nod to the past, someone in the audience during intermission joked that while certain herbs used to be the recreational highlight of the 1960s, tonight, they were more likely used for glaucoma relief. The playful remark drew laughter, perfectly capturing the spirit of the evening.

From the polished rock anthems of Starship to the gritty blues-rock of Foghat, the concert celebrated the rich legacy and enduring power of these legendary bands. With Mickey Thomas’s powerhouse vocals leading Starship and Foghat’s signature sound rocking the stage, the concert was a rock enthusiast’s dream come true. It was an extraordinary night of music, nostalgia, and pure rock magic that left everyone with memories to treasure.
